Home Run Derby single-elimination tournament rules.

Players have four minutes to swing their hearts out.

If they hit two home runs of more than 440 feet, they get an additional 30 seconds.

Pitchers can’t throw until the previous ball has landed, (unless they are Bryce Harper’s dad.)
 8)

The winner will take home a $1 million prize, the largest Derby prize ever.
